Navy extends helping hand for Beira Lake restoration initiatives
The Sri Lanka Navy enabled its manpower and craft for a clean-up drive at Beira Lake and its surrounding this morning (06 Feb 25). The programme was organised by Western Province Waste Management Authority, in support of the government's "Clean Sri Lanka" project, launched under the vision "Beautiful Island, Smiling People.”
The two-day programme will be augmented by personnel from Tri- Services and Civil Security Department (CSD). The cleaning project aims to preserve the biodiversity of Beira Lake, enhance its scenic beauty, and systematically remove waste, ultimately making it a more attractive destination for tourists.
Meanwhile, the Navy is prepared to contribute its expertise and skilled workforce to support key national initiatives of this nature.
